Prime Video’s post-apocalyptic drama series, Fallout has garnered widespread acclaim from critics and audiences alike for its innovative cinematic interpretation of the popular eponymous video game series. With the producers' ambitious vision of faithfully recreating the vast landscapes from the gaming world, the team traversed multiple continents to deftly bring Wasteland to life in this adrenaline-fuelled series. The makers filmed across some never-shot-before locations like the chilly vault sets on sound stages in New York, the beaches of the Skeleton Coast and the breathtaking coastline of Namibia. As Fallout continues to garner global recognition, creator Jonathan Nolan, as well as actors Aaron Moten and Ella Purnell, recall their most memorable experiences filming for the series in remote and untouched backdrops. Ella Purnell revealed an unforgettable moment during the shoot, sharing, "Jonah wanted to film this amazing abandoned shipwreck that had never been filmed. No one had touched it in hundreds and hundreds of years.” She further added, “Eight of us took two helicopters, we flew five hours to film on the shipwreck and it was unbelievable. I think I will remember that for as long as I live, it was truly one of the most beautiful things I've ever experienced." Creator Jonathan Nolan added, "On the second day, we were shooting at this abandoned diamond refinery right on the coast, and someone wandered over and told us, no one's ever shot there before. That was a unique experience for us. I've never shot somewhere so remote, where literally the only things there are hyenas. It's an incredibly beautiful and strange place." Aaron Moten expressed, "I've never been to a place where the desert meets the ocean and being able to see a bombed diamond mine that is now a hyenas den." An Amazon Original series, Fallout stars Ella Purnell, Walton Goggins, Aaron Moten, Kyle MacLachlan, Sarita Choudhury, Michael Emerson, and Moises Arias in pivotal roles. While filmmaker Jonathan Nolan has directed the first three episodes of the eight-episode first season, he has also co-produced the series with his wife, Lisa Joy, under their banner of Kilter Films.
